我们目前有一个svn服务器,其中所有项目都在一棵大树中。
是否有可能以某种方式将这些项目及其历史记录导出到新的多树结构中?
有没有办法只转储树的部分路径,这样我就可以将每个项目放在自己的备份文件中并将它们导入到新的svn服务器中?
编辑:为了澄清,我们有一个存储库,其中包含一个包含客户及其项目的结构,我们现在需要为每个项目建立一个存储库。
答案 0 :(得分:3)
您可能需要查看SVN书籍的Migrating Repository Information Elsewhere部分。总结一下:
svnrdump dump
将repository子目录放入转储文件中。svnrdump load
进入新的存储库。This section也可以解决您的问题..